I don't take the whole thing apart/down when I move ... I just take the umbrella top out, and leave the rest of the frame attached to the seat pole. Mine is in 3 sections : horizontal pole, vertical pole, umbrella top section. These three sections can be disconnected & stored in the rod locker.
Pictured is how I have it set up for use with the offset seat pole. I have another short section of PVC pipe with a reducer cap on it, that I can put in the seat pole end of the horizontal pole for use with the regular upright seat pole. It keeps the whole frame from being able to flop back & forth any. When using the offset pole, the bend of the offset pole against the T does the same thing ... but only in certain positions.
